- Fix memory leak
[m6w6/ext-http] / package2.xml
index 5ff765877b51034ccf962f124622f272127c82e5..94c963772dd825374f4ce5d41c01e826b62b27b7 100644 (file)
@@ -28,37 +28,43 @@ support. Parallel requests are available for PHP 5 and greater.
   <email>mike@php.net</email>
   <active>yes</active>
  </lead>
- <date>2008-12-05</date>
+ <date>2009-02-16</date>
  <version>
   <release>1.7.0-dev</release>
   <api>1.7.0</api>
  </version>
  <stability>
-  <release>stable</release>
+  <release>beta</release>
   <api>stable</api>
  </stability>
  <license>BSD, revised</license>
  <notes><![CDATA[
-* Fixed bug #15495 (HttpMessage::setHttpVersion segfault)
-* Fixed bug #15497 (HttpInflateStream::finish segfault)
-* Fixed bug #15499 (HttpRequest::addHeaders segfault)
-* Fixed bug #15509 (HttpMessage::rewind memory leaks)
-* Fixed bug #15800 (Double free when zval is separated in convert_to_*)
 * Implement Request #14408 (Add a customizable timeout for HttpRequestPool::socketSelect)
+* Implement Request #15775 (recursive http_request_body_encode)
 * Added request options:
+ - proxytunnel: enable tunelling through the HTTP proxy
  - postredir: enforcing RFC conformig POST after redirect (libcurl >= 7.17.1)
  - address_scope: RFC4007 zone_id (libcurl >= 7.19.0)
+ - noproxy: comma separatet list of hosts (* means all hosts) not to use a proxy for (libcurl >= 7.19.4)
  - ssl->issuercert: validate peer certificate issuer (libcurl >= 7.19.0)
  - ssl->crlfile: require CRL check (libcurl >= 7.19.0 with openssl)
  - ssl->certinfo: enable the certinfo gatherer (libcurl >= 7.19.1 with openssl)
+* Added postredir request options constants:
+ - HTTP_POSTREDIR_301
+ - HTTP_POSTREDIR_302
+ - HTTP_POSTREDIR_ALL
+* Added authtype request option constant:
+ - HTTP_AUTH_DIGEST_IE
 * Added proxytype request option constants:
  - HTTP_PROXY_SOCKS4A
  - HTTP_PROXY_SOCKS5_HOSTNAME
+ - HTTP_PROXY_HTTP_1_0
 * Added request info members:
  - redirect_url (libcurl >= 7.18.2)
  - primary_ip (libcurl >= 7.19.0)
  - appconnect_time (libcurl >= 7.19.0)
  - certinfo (libcurl >= 7.19.1 with openssl)
+ - condition_unmet (libcurl >= 7.19.4)
 ]]></notes>
  <contents>
   <dir name="/">
@@ -194,6 +200,8 @@ support. Parallel requests are available for PHP 5 and greater.
     <file role="test" name="HttpMessage_005.phpt"/>
     <file role="test" name="HttpMessage_006.phpt"/>
     <file role="test" name="HttpMessage_007.phpt"/>
+    <file role="test" name="HttpMessage_008.phpt"/>
+    <file role="test" name="HttpMessage_009_bug16700.phpt"/>
     <file role="test" name="HttpQueryString_001.phpt"/>
     <file role="test" name="HttpQueryString_002.phpt"/>
     <file role="test" name="HttpQueryString_003.phpt"/>